      <description>&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;DIV class="page_margins"&gt;&lt;DIV class="page section"&gt;&lt;DIV class="subcolumns"&gt;&lt;DIV class="c75l"&gt;&lt;DIV class="article section"&gt;&lt;P class="first"&gt;Gympie avocado grower, Kate Groves, in south east Queensland, has this year seen her best production in five years.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;She has harvested almost 28 tonnes of both her Hass and Surprise varieties.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;It is a very different story from the grower's season last year, which saw almost 80 per cent of her avocado crop wiped out by a hail storm.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;DIV class="inline-content audio right"&gt;&lt;DIV class="jwplayer-audio"&gt;&lt;P class="accessibility jwhints"&gt;That followed many years of persistent drought.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P class="accessibility jwhints"&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;/DIV&gt;&lt;P&gt;However, innovation and a helping hand from Mother Nature will see Ms Groves turn over a substantial profit in 2015, especially for her Surprise harvest.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Around 60 per cent of Australia's avocados are estimated to come from the Sunshine State this year and producers have struggled to meet the demand.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;DIV class="page_margins"&gt;&lt;DIV class="page section"&gt;&lt;DIV class="subcolumns"&gt;&lt;DIV class="c75l"&gt;&lt;DIV class="article section"&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;A target="_self" href="http://www.abc.net.au/news/2015-07-21/avocado-grower-celebrates-record-crop/6636804"&gt;Entire Article Here&lt;/A&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&amp;nbsp;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Let's hope the Avocado prices go down a bit then.
